《魔兽争霸》中有没有办法可以完全关闭所有的命令提示符
《魔兽争霸》关闭命令提示符的实用指南
最近在《魔兽争霸》玩家社群里看到个有趣的现象:有位叫"冰封王座永不眠"的网友在贴吧吐槽,说他打3v3团战时总被屏幕左下角跳出来的命令提示闪到眼睛,有次还因此错过了关键性的围杀操作。这让我想起自己刚接触War3那会儿,对着满屏闪烁的指令提示手足无措的样子...
游戏自带的解决方案
暴雪在设计《魔兽争霸III:重制版》时确实考虑过界面自定义需求。在游戏安装目录的CustomUI文件夹里,藏着个叫CommandButton.slk的配置文件。用记事本打开后可以看到这样的参数组:
- ButtonPosX=0.005
- ButtonPosY=0.785
- TextPosX=0.12
- TextPosY=0.79
把TextAlpha值从默认的100改为0,理论上能让指令文字完全透明。不过根据的说明,这个方案存在两个致命缺陷:
生效范围 | 仅限单人模式 |
副作用 | 单位头像框同步消失 |
稳定性 | 1.32版本后频繁报错 |
官方推荐的折中方案
游戏设置里的界面透明度滑块算是最安全的调节方式。虽然不能百分百消除指令提示,但调到最低时文字会变成半透明的浅灰色。配合Ctrl+Alt+鼠标滚轮的界面缩放功能,能有效减少视觉干扰。
硬核玩家的终极改造
资深模组开发者里记载了个野路子:通过修改war3patch.mpq中的UI纹理文件。具体操作是用MPQEditor解包后,找到UI\\Console\\Human路径下的commandbuttons.dds文件,把里面的文字图层替换成透明像素。
- 需要工具:MPQEditor + Photoshop
- 风险指数:可能触发反作弊检测
- 适配版本:1.27b及更早
键盘映射的巧思
国外论坛有个叫Grubby的死忠粉分享过另类方案:用AutoHotkey脚本监听回车键。当检测到玩家输入指令时,自动追加发送24个退格键。虽然不能消除系统提示,但能清除自己输入的历史记录。
脚本代码 | ~Enter::Send {Backspace 24} |
优点 | 完全兼容所有版本 |
缺点 | 需要保持脚本常驻内存 |
新玩家的常见困惑
刚入坑的小白常会问:"为什么我按网上的教程改了注册表还是没用?"其实自1.30版本后,暴雪把关键配置项迁移到了HKEY_CURRENT_USER\\Software\\Blizzard Entertainment\\Warcraft III路径下的Video分支里,原先调整CommandPanelOpacity值的办法自然失效。
最近在NGA论坛看到个有趣的讨论串:有人尝试用十六进制编辑器直接修改war3.exe,把涉及命令提示渲染的机器码替换成NOP指令。虽然理论上可行,但每次游戏更新都要重新破解,实在不是长久之计。
暮色渐渐染上窗台,显示器里的冰霜巨龙还在不知疲倦地喷吐寒气。或许就像那位贴吧老哥说的:"玩War3就像谈恋爱,要学会接受对方的不完美。"当我们试遍所有方法仍留有细微的提示痕迹时,不妨泡杯茶,看着那些跳动的文字与青春记忆共舞...
网友留言(0)